We love IKEA! Their items are good quality for what you pay. Keep an eye out for sales, too. We bought our kitchen here (including appliances and cabinets) and received 20% off the entire purchase.
The store itself is huge. You can wander around for hours and check out display rooms. You can also test out their furniture and products since they are already assembled in the showrooms. And if you get hungry, IKEA has a couple of little cafes inside. Bringing the kids? There's a drop-off play room. They must be potty trained and I think over a certain age.
Only con is that you have to put, LITERALLY, everything together yourself. Our kitchen came in what seemed like a million different flat boxes - we had to figure out what pieces went with what cabinets and put them together piece by piece. Nothing was pre-assembled (except for the appliances, haha). Make sure someone in your household is handy :)
They also offer delivery starting at only $69 for next day. Not too bad!
